Top 5 Horror Games on Android in Colombia, Q3 2025
Explore the performance trends of the top 5 horror games on Android in Colombia during Q3 2025, with insights from Sensor Tower.
In the third quarter of 2025, the performance of horror games on the Android platform in Colombia showcased notable trends. Here's a closer look at the top five games, based on data from Sensor Tower.
Identity V by NetEase Games experienced fluctuations in its weekly revenue, peaking at about $658 in early August before declining to $220 by the end of September. Downloads remained relatively stable, with a slight increase towards the end of the quarter, reaching 211. Active users saw a minor decline from 3.1K at the start of July to 2.9K by the end of September.
Tokyo Ghoul · Break the Chains from FunCat Games showed a steady decline in weekly revenue, starting at $152 and falling to $60 by September's end. Active user numbers maintained a small decline, dropping from 3.2K to 3.1K during the quarter.
Little Nightmares by Playdigious saw a peak in revenue at $278 in mid-August, followed by a decrease to $102 by the end of September. Downloads were sporadic, with minor fluctuations, and active users rose slightly from 4 to 12 throughout the quarter.
Poppy Playtime Chapter 4 by Mob Entertainment had a relatively stable revenue trend, with minor ups and downs, ending at $70 in September. Downloads were low, with a few weeks showing no new downloads.
Mystery Matters from Playrix experienced a significant drop in revenue from $160 to $59 over the quarter. Downloads showed a similar decline, with a slight resurgence towards the end of September. Active users remained relatively stable, fluctuating slightly around 1.9K.
